En‐Ming You is a scholar working on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Biomedical Engineering and Materials Chemistry.
According to data from OpenAlex, En‐Ming You has authored 32 papers receiving a total of 1.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 20 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, 16 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 14 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in En‐Ming You’s work include Gold and Silver Nanoparticles Synthesis and Applications (18 papers), Plasmonic and Surface Plasmon Research (11 papers) and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(5 papers). En‐Ming You is often cited by papers focused on Gold and Silver Nanoparticles Synthesis and Applications (18 papers), Plasmonic and Surface Plasmon Research (11 papers) and Quantum Dots Synthesis And Properties (5 papers). En‐Ming You coll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Czechia. En‐Ming You's co-authors include Song‐Yuan Ding, Zhong‐Qun Tian, Jun Yi, Bing‐Wei Mao and Jianfeng Li and has published in prestigious journals such as Physical Review Letters, Chemical Society Reviews and Angewandte Chemie International Edition.
